I haven't been following it well but isn't part of the NYT lawsuit against OpenAI that it sometimes spits out NYT articles verbatim?
Study: Meta AI model can reproduce almost half of Harry Potter book https://arstechnica.com/features/2025/06/study-metas-llama-3...
So they fed "It takes a great deal of bravery to stand up to our " and the llm responded "enemies, but just as much to stand up to our friends".
They repeated that for every 100 tokens of the entire book. I think lots of fans could do just as well. It's pretty good evidence that the potter books were in the training corpus, but it's not quite what people think when they say an llm has 'memorized' something. It's not like getting even a few pages out of the model.

#264Earlier quoted context omitted.
This is unlikely. The way model distribution works is that the model retains a lossy representation of James Micken's writing. Very likely, it cannot repeat Micken's writing verbatim. Neither can it reason about the training cutoff in this manner. It's a lossy representation
I feel like you're making a logical leap here by assuming lossy and failure to reproduce in entirety implies inability to recognize. As a trivial example, I can take a sha256 hash of your comment here, lose the ability to reproduce it, but still have an extremely accurate ability to recognize whether some text is exactly your comment or not.
